If there is calamity in a city, will not the LORD have done it?
– Amos 3:6
God caused 9/11.
God was not caught by surprise, as though the events of that day were something unexpected by him.
God’s intentions were not frustrated, as though he wanted to do one thing but the terrorists forced him to come up with plan B.
God did not permit the destruction in Pennsylvania, Washington D.C and New York, as though he were some cosmic bystander who could have stopped the loss of life but for some reason chose not to.
No.
The sovereign Lord of the universe, the judge of all the earth, caused 9/11.
From all eternity he decreed that awful calamity, for God, “works all things according to the counsel of his will.” (Eph.1:11)
And he deliberately, for his own glory foreordained the destruction of the twin towers.
Nevertheless, he is not responsible for the evil of that sunny September morning.
For to be responsible means to be “liable to give and answer.”
And to whom does God answer?
No one.
For as the Scripture says, “No one can restrain his hand or say to him, ‘What have you done?'” (Dan.4:35)
This is a hard saying. Who can hear it?
God’s people. That’s who.
They praise him for his sovereign mercy and glorify him for his righteous judgment.
